“He Must Go!” Call in Central Minsk
17:08, 27/01/2003

A few thousand flyers with “He Must Go!” calls were glued over the past weekend by the ZUBR movement’s activists. The flyers appeared all across Skarina prospect and the adjacent streets. They could be seen everywhere – at pillars, bus stops, buildings’ walls and fences.

On January 25 the law-enforcers detained the movement’s activist Roman Kazakevich and on the following day – Egor Shumsky. Kazakevich was held for almost five days in the Central district police station. They checked his fingerprints and videotaped him. Shumsky spent around 1,5 hours in police custody and was set free afterwards without any protocol filing.
Flyers still appear in the capital’s downtown.
